Bottled as part of the First Cask series, it has been distilled at Balblair Distillery in Edderton, near Tain. Distilled on 26th November 1975 it has been matured for 22 years in a single cask before being bottled at 46% abv.

Scotland’s largest whisky region boasts a diverse array of styles, from rich and textured to fragrantly floral, as befits an ever-changing landscape of coastline, moor and mountain. Even without the famed Speyside enclave, you’ll find some of whisky’s most famous names here. The world renowned Dalmore, Aberfeldy, Glendronach, Glenmorangie, Oban and Tomatin distilleries all call the highlands their home but the tastes that they produce all vary more than the distance between them. The collectability of these famous highland brands makes them some of the most sought after whiskies in the world
